Choosing a Reliable Online Betting Platform
The first step for any beginner is selecting a trustworthy online betting platform. Look for websites that are licensed and regulated by recognized gaming authorities and use secure encryption to protect personal and financial information. Read independent customer reviews, check the available payment methods, and review the platform’s terms and conditions before creating an account. A reliable betting site should also offer responsive customer support and responsible betting tools such as deposit limits and self-exclusion options to help users stay in control.
Understanding Betting Odds and Markets
Before placing your first bet, it is important to understand how betting odds and markets work. Odds indicate the potential payout of a successful bet while also reflecting the implied probability of an outcome. Common betting markets include match winner, over/under goals or points, handicap betting, and both teams to score. Beginners should start with simple betting markets and take time to learn the rules before exploring more advanced options. Understanding these basics can help reduce confusion and improve decision-making.
Managing Your Budget and Betting Responsibly
One of the most important aspects of online betting is bankroll management. Set a betting budget that you can comfortably afford to lose and never use money intended for essential expenses. Avoid chasing losses by increasing your bets after an unsuccessful wager, as this can lead to even greater financial risks. It is also wise to take regular breaks and treat betting as a form of entertainment rather than a way to earn income. Responsible betting habits can help make the experience more enjoyable while reducing unnecessary risks.
